Software, smaller and kinder.

DevsApp is an indie studio that builds focused, native iOS apps — the kind of tools you keep on your Home Screen for years, not the kind you delete after a week of nag screens.

Why we exist

Most apps these days are loud. They want your attention, your contacts, your location, your subscription. Then they bury the feature you actually came for behind three "rate us" prompts and a hard paywall.

We started DevsApp because we wanted to use apps that don't do that. Tools that open fast, do one thing well, and stay out of the way. Each app on this page started as a personal itch — and shipped only after feeling good enough to keep on our own iPhones.

How we build

Apps are written from scratch in Swift and SwiftUI on Apple's modern stack — nothing dragged across from a web framework or cross-platform toolkit. That means fewer bugs, smaller installs, and apps that take advantage of the platform features they should: Widgets, Live Activities, Lock Screen, Focus, Shortcuts, App Intents, and on-device intelligence.

  • Swift · the language
  • SwiftUI · the UI layer
  • SwiftData · local persistence
  • CloudKit · sync (when an app needs it)
  • Apple Intelligence · on-device ML
  • App Intents · Siri & Shortcuts

Privacy, in detail

"We respect your privacy" is the most overused phrase in software. Here's what it actually means at DevsApp:

  • What we DO collect Only what you explicitly send: a support email, a contact-form message, or App Store crash reports (if you opt in via iOS Settings).
  • What we DON'T collect Your name, location, contacts, photos, browsing, ad ID, device fingerprint, or anything else. There's no analytics SDK from Facebook, Google, Mixpanel, Amplitude, or AppsFlyer in any of our apps.
  • Where on-device AI runs Where we use machine learning — QuickClean's duplicate detection, future features — the model runs entirely on your iPhone. Photos and personal data never leave the device.
  • Sync & backup Apps that sync (Money Log, PassSafe+) use Apple's CloudKit, which encrypts data end-to-end with your iCloud account. We don't operate any custom servers that hold your personal data.
  • Account & email You don't need an account to use any of our apps. If you create an account on this website to leave comments, that email is used only to identify you here — never marketed, never sold.

Frequently asked

Is everything really free?
Yes. Every iOS app on the App Store under DevsApp is free to download and use. A few apps (QuickClean, CopyClip) have optional in-app purchases for power features, but the core app is fully usable without paying anything.
Do you sell my data?
No. We don't embed ad SDKs, analytics SDKs from Facebook/Google, or any third-party tracker. The only data leaving your device is what you explicitly send us (e.g. a support email) or what Apple's App Store handles directly.
Why iOS first?
We build native iOS apps because that's the platform we know best, and because native always feels better than a cross-platform wrapper. Some apps (Money Log, SendMan) also run on macOS via Apple Silicon, and Money Log has an Android build too.
How do you sustain the studio if everything is free?
Optional in-app purchases on a small subset of apps cover hosting and development. A few upcoming Mac apps will be one-time paid purchases. We don't take VC money, we don't run ads, and we don't sell data.
